Salix L.
Willow tolerance is defined by the ability of clones to maintain biomass productivity under conditions of soil salinization, technogenic heavy metal pollution, and fluctuations in water regime.

For willow, the key indicator of salt tolerance is the ability to maintain growth rates at a soil electrical conductivity of up to 8.0 dS/m. Tolerance is assessed by comparing the annual shoot growth and biomass accumulation under stress conditions relative to control samples, as well as through physiological and biochemical analysis of proline accumulation and the Na+/K+ ion ratio in tissues.
Adaptive survival strategies of willow under technogenic pollution include changes in morphological traits, in particular, a decrease in the level of fluctuating asymmetry of the leaf blade. High tolerance to stressors allows the use of selected varieties for the phytoremediation of degraded soils and for ensuring stable biomass yields under variable moisture conditions.
